How To Fix WPRO_XI_PROXY019 - PlndSlsQty-unitCode (&1) must be equal to SlsPrBaseQty-unitCode (&2)


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: WPRO_XI_PROXY - Messages Service Processing Retail Event

  • Message number: 019

  • Message text: PlndSlsQty-unitCode (&1) must be equal to SlsPrBaseQty-unitCode (&2)

    Cause: This error occurs during the processing of sales order data (often in integration scenarios such as IDoc or proxy communication) when there is a mismatch between the unit of measure (UoM) used in the Planned Sales Quantity (PlndSlsQty) and the Sales Price Base Quantity (SlsPrBaseQty) fields. PlndSlsQty-unitCode (&1): The unit of measure for the planned sales quantity. SlsPrBaseQty-unitCode (&2): The unit of measure for the sales price base quantity. The system expects these two units of measure to be identical because the pricing and quantity must be consistent for correct calculation and processing. When does it typically occur? During sales order creation or update via interfaces (e.g., XI/PI proxy, IDoc). When the sales order item data contains inconsistent units of measure between quantity and pricing.
